When planning for myself, such as setting goals for weight loss, writing books, learning languages, we actually plan for ourselves in the future. You are thinking about how you wish for your future life, and when you think about the future, your brain easily takes action and easily watches the value of bringing long-term benefits can do. However, when there is a need to make a decision, there is no longer any choice for yourself in the future. Now you are now, your brain is thinking about the current self. Researchers discovered that the current self really likes immediate satisfaction rather than long term compensation. That's why you might feel the power to change your life by going to bed, but when you wake up you notice that you are in the old mode. Your brain will emphasize long-term benefits in the future, but it will feel comfortable as soon as it is now.
